Statue Barred debt means that they cannot take him to court to claim the money back. There has been no payments to the debt for 6 years 5 in scotland. They have reduced the payment so much just to try and claw some of the money back at least.0

The Limitation Act 1980 is very clear in how it defines this..
Either payment or acknowledgement can reset the 6 years if it hasn't gone past that point already.
If it has gone past that point, then it can't be reset, no matter what you do.
Payment = payment by you or your appointed representative.
Acknowledged = Must be in WRITING by you or your appointed representative, and SIGNED by the person making it.
Telephone calls, even if recorded, do not count as acknowledgement.Free/impartial debt advice: National Debtline | StepChange Debt Charity | Find your local CAB

FOURCANDLES wrote: »No the letter does not mention court agent calling etc etc just give this money and we will forget the rest.
Ignore it - they're clutching at straws.
If they were 100% sure they could get the full balance, no way would they offer any kind of a discount.
Besides, even if you did agree to their 'offer', there's nothing to stop them selling the balance off to another DCA later on down the line - and that's why I don't recommend F&Fs.0 -
